What is Service Fusion?

Service Fusion's feed is EverPro marketing content, not a product changelog.

Service Fusion's tracked feed is its marketing blog, so what shows here is demand-gen and positioning rather than shipped software. The current run is trade-targeting content (plumbing, HVAC, general trades), onboarding and support explainers, partner and integration spotlights, and framing around its place in the EverPro brand family. The one recurring product thread is service agreements — recurring-billing contracts described as 'being built,' i.e. roadmap language, not a release.

What is 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us Cloud?

The cloud ITSM edition tracks the same Zia rollout, with migration fixes in tow

ManageEngine ServiceDesk Plus Cloud is the SaaS edition of the ITSM suite, and its changelog tracks the same AI-infusion drumbeat as the on-prem product: Zia — Zoho's hosted LLM — arriving data center by data center (Singapore, China), plus a steady stream of request-workflow and migration bug fixes. The mix here skews more toward stabilization than net-new features.

◆ Where it's heading

The direction mirrors the on-prem line — Zia as the embedded assistant, rolled out per region for data residency — but the cloud feed leans harder on fixing migration friction (sandbox creation, workflow rendering), suggesting a cohort of customers actively moving from on-prem to cloud. Feature parity with the on-prem edition, not divergence, is the visible goal.

◆ Prediction

Expect more regional Zia availability plus continued cleanup of on-prem-to-cloud migration edge cases. Nothing in these entries signals a pricing or architectural change.
